Jenny and Oliver are friends. They are chatting.
珍妮和奧利弗是朋友。他們在聊天。
Jenny: Hi Oliver, I just got back from Tokyo!
珍妮:嗨,奧利弗,我剛從東京回來!
get back回來、返回get home回家get back to sb.回覆某人
Oliver: Wow, that’s awesome! How was it?
奧利弗:哇,太棒了!玩得愉快嗎?
awesome(adj.)很好的、了不起的
Jenny: It was great. There were so many things to see and do.
珍妮:很棒。好逛好玩的可多了。
Oliver: What were some of the most exciting parts of your trip?
奧利弗:你旅行中最令人興奮的部分是什麼?
exciting(adj.)令人興奮的、刺激的be excited about對~感到興奮
Jenny: Well, I visited the Sensoji Temple and the Tokyo Skytree. The views from the Skytree were so beautiful!
珍妮:我參觀了淺草寺和東京晴空塔。從晴空塔望出去的景色真是美呆了!
visit(v.)參觀、拜訪、瀏覽view(n.)景色
Oliver: That sounds amazing. What else did you do?
奧利弗:聽起來真棒。你還做了什麼?
Jenny: I went to Harajuku and Shibuya. Both are famous for shopping and street food. I also tried some Japanese food like sushi and ramen.
珍妮:我還去了原宿和澀谷。這兩個地方都以購物和街頭小吃聞名。我還吃了壽司和拉麵等日本料理呢。
be famous for以~聞名=be known for
Oliver: Did you have any trouble talking to the locals?
奧利弗:你和當地人交流有困難嗎?
have trouble V-ing在做某事時遇到麻煩
Jenny: Not really. Most people spoke enough English to help me if I needed it.
珍妮:還好。大多數人的英語都還不錯,在我需要的時候都能幫到我。
speak-spoke
Oliver: That’s great to hear. It seems like you had a great time.
奧利弗:聽起來很棒。看來你玩得很開心呢。
It seems like看來
Jenny: Absolutely! I can’t wait to go back someday!
珍妮:當然啦!我等不及要再去一趟了呢!
absolutely(adv.)完全同意(=較強烈的yes)can’t wait to RV等不及要做某事someday(adv.)(將來)有一天、有朝一日some day未來某一天
